Abstract

The LED lamp bead belt comprises a shell, a base plate is placed at the bottom of an inner cavity of the shell, an LED lamp bead body is fixedly installed at the top of the base plate, a protective cover is connected to the top of the shell in a sliding mode, a transparent plate is fixedly connected to the middle end of the protective cover, and the transparent plate is fixedly connected to the bottom of the inner cavity of the shell. And the middle end of the front surface of the shell is fixedly connected with a fixed cylinder. Through the arrangement of the shell, the protective cover and the transparent plate, the periphery of the substrate and the periphery of the LED lamp bead body can be protected, meanwhile, through the arrangement of the fixing cylinder, the hollow rotating shaft and the clamping plate, the protective cover and the shell can be limited, the protective cover is prevented from loosening from the top of the shell, and the service life of the LED lamp bead is prolonged. Through the arrangement of a rotating disc, a rotating rod, a hollow rotating shaft, a through hole, a fixing cylinder, a torsional spring and a clamping plate, when an LED lamp bead body is damaged, a worker can quickly detach the protective cover from the upper portion of the shell, and the worker can conveniently detach and replace the LED lamp bead body.

TECHNICAL FIELD

[0001] The utility model relates to lighting equipment technical field, concretely is a LED lamp pearl area convenient to replace lamp pearl. BACKGROUND

[0002] LED lamp pearl area (abbreviation LED lamp area) is a kind of band-shaped lighting product that multiple LED lamp pearls (light-emitting diode) are assembled on flexible or hard substrate, and it is named because its shape is similar to "belt", LED lamp pearl area is usually composed of LED lamp pearl and substrate material.

[0003] The existing LED lamp pearl area usually adopts glue pouring process to seal and waterproof the whole in order to ensure the waterproof performance when used outdoors, so that when LED lamp pearl needs to be replaced due to damage, personnel is difficult to disassemble LED lamp pearl, and personnel often needs to replace the whole LED lamp pearl area, which increases the cost of maintenance and replacement work. [0022] Embodiment one:

[0023] Please refer to Figures 1-4 As shown in the figure, the utility model provides a kind of LED lamp bead belt of convenient replacement lamp bead, including shell 1, the bottom of shell 1 inner chamber is placed with base plate 10, the top of base plate 10 is fixedly installed with LED lamp bead body 11, the top of shell 1 is slidably connected with protective cover 2, the middle end of protective cover 2 is fixedly connected with transparent plate 3, the middle end of the front surface of shell 1 is fixedly connected with fixed cylinder 13, the middle end of the front surface of fixed cylinder 13 is equipped with through hole 17, hollow rotating shaft 15 is movably connected between the surface of through hole 17 and the surface of fixed cylinder 13, torsional spring 16 is fixedly connected between the surface of hollow rotating shaft 15 and the inner chamber of fixed cylinder 13, clamping plate 14 is fixedly connected to the top of hollow rotating shaft 15, the upper end of clamping plate 14 contacts the lower end of the front surface of protective cover 2, rotating rod 21 is slidably connected in the inner chamber of hollow rotating shaft 15, rotating disc 20 is fixedly connected to the front surface of rotating rod 21.

[0024] The shell 1, the protective cover 2 and the transparent plate 3 are arranged, so that the surrounding of the substrate 10 and the LED lamp bead body 11 can be protected, the fixing barrel 13, the hollow rotating shaft 15 and the clamping plate 14 are arranged, so that the protective cover 2 and the shell 1 are limited, the protective cover 2 is prevented from being loosened from the top of the shell 1, the rotating disc 20, the rotating rod 21, the hollow rotating shaft 15, the through hole 17, the fixing barrel 13, the torsional spring 16 and the clamping plate 14 are arranged, so that the protective cover 2 can be quickly disassembled from the top of the shell 1 when the LED lamp bead body 11 is damaged, the LED lamp bead body 11 is conveniently disassembled and replaced, the whole operation is simple and fast, and great convenience is brought to the use of the personnel.

[0025] Embodiment two:

[0026] On the basis of embodiment one, the utility model discloses as shown in Figures 1-4 The upper end of the front surface of the fixing barrel 13 is provided with a pin hole 18, the lower end of the back surface of the rotating disc 20 is fixedly connected with a pin rod 19, the two sides of the inner cavity of the hollow rotating shaft 15 are fixedly connected with guide blocks 23, the two sides of the rotating rod 21 are provided with guide grooves 22, the surface of the guide block 23 is slidably connected to the surface of the guide groove 22, the bottom of the inner cavity of the shell 1 is fixedly installed with a pressing strip 12 through screws, the bottom of the pressing strip 12 contacts the top of the substrate 10, the left side of the shell 1 is fixedly connected with a wire arranging barrel 9, the left end of the wire arranging barrel 9 is sleeved with a heat shrink sleeve 8, a cable 5 is sleeved between the inner cavity of the heat shrink sleeve 8 and the inner cavity of the wire arranging barrel 9, the right end of the cable 5 is fixedly installed at the left end of the top of the substrate 10, the periphery of the bottom of the outer surface of the shell 1 is fixedly connected with mounting blocks 4, the middle end of the mounting block 4 is inserted with mounting bolts, the upper end of the inner cavity of the shell 1 is provided with a U-shaped guide groove 7, the surface of the protective cover 2 is fixedly connected with a U-shaped guide strip 6, and the surface of the U-shaped guide strip 6 is slidably connected to the surface of the U-shaped guide groove 7.

[0027] In the technical solution, when a person rotates the disc 20 by half a circle, the disc 20 can be moved by pushing, so that the pin rod 19 can be inserted into the inside of the pin hole 18, the rotating direction of the disc 20, the rotating rod 21 and the hollow rotating shaft 15 can be limited, the hollow rotating shaft 15 and the clamping plate 14 driven by the torsion spring 16 are prevented from rotating, the clamping plate 14 is prevented from blocking the protective cover 2 and affecting the person to disassemble, the guide block 23 and the guide groove 22 are arranged, the purpose of guiding between the hollow rotating shaft 15 and the rotating rod 21 is achieved, the synchronous rotation between the hollow rotating shaft 15 and the rotating rod 21 is ensured, the pressing strip 12 is arranged, the base plate 10 and the shell 1 can be tightly fixed, the wire arranging barrel 9 and the heat shrink sleeve 8 are arranged, the cable 5 connected with the base plate 10 can be arranged, the sealing between the wire arranging barrel 9 and the cable 5 is improved, the mounting block 4 and the mounting bolt are arranged, the shell 1 can be conveniently installed and fixed by a person, the U-shaped guide groove 7 and the U-shaped guide strip 6 are arranged, the protective cover 2 and the shell 1 can be limited and guided, and the dislocation and deviation between the protective cover 2 and the shell 1 are prevented.

[0028] The working principle of the utility model is: through the arrangement of the shell 1, the protective cover 2 and the transparent plate 3, the surrounding of the base plate 10 and the LED lamp bead body 11 can be protected, the protective cover 2 and the shell 1 can be limited through the arrangement of the fixing cylinder 13, the hollow rotating shaft 15 and the clamping plate 14, the protective cover 2 is prevented from being loosened from the top of the shell 1, when the LED lamp bead body 11 is damaged and needs to be replaced, the rotating rod 21 and the hollow rotating shaft 15 can be rotated along the through hole 17 by rotating the disc 20, the torsion spring 16 in the fixing cylinder 13 can be pressed by the rotation of the hollow rotating shaft 15, the clamping plate 14 can be rotated, the protective cover 2 can be separated from the front of the protective cover 2 after the clamping plate 14 rotates half a circle, the person can slide the protective cover 2 from the top of the shell 1, then the person can use the electric soldering iron to disassemble and replace the LED lamp bead body 11 welded on the base plate 10 by soldering, the whole operation is simple and fast, and great convenience is brought to the person.
